Abstract

The present paper reports some results of the investigation of practical application of an advanced Kriging method proposed by the authors to estimate seismic hazards. By adding only one new parameter, the proposed method can provide AIC 120 to 250 lower than that by an ordinary Kriging method, which corresponds to the random fields with 60 to 120 fewer explanatory variables. Also, the proposed method estimates the ranges of 150 to 700m while an ordinary method calculates those of 30 to 80m. As a result, the proposed method can practically estimate seismic hazards accurately for each construction site.
